Terahertz Sensing Layer For Autonomous Vehicles

📊Executive Summary

Teradar has introduced a groundbreaking terahertz vision sensor designed for autonomous vehicles, capable of providing high-resolution 3D point clouds and Doppler data to enhance visibility in challenging weather conditions. This sensor aims to bridge the gaps left by traditional radar and lidar technologies, which often struggle in adverse conditions. With a detection range of up to 300 meters and a resolution of 0.13 degrees, the sensor is positioned to significantly improve the safety of adv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) and autonomous driving from Level 2 to Level 5. The technology's solid-state architecture integrates proprietary chips, indicating a potential shift in sensor technology for the automotive industry....
